John William HESSLER was born 9 November 1753 in Bethlehem, Crown Colony of Pennsylvania

John William HESSLER was the child of Abraham HESSLER   and   Anna Maria WINKLER

Spouse(s)/Partner(s) and Child(ren):

John William  married  Hannah BRAUN 2 December 1788 in Bethlehem, Pennsylvania, USA .  The couple had (at least) 1 child.
Hannah BRAUN  was born abt. 1758 in Pennsylvania, USA.  Hannah died abt. 1794 in Pennsylvania, USA.  Hannah was the child of Unknown BRAUN and Unknown UNKNOWN.

John William HESSLER died 22 December 1834 in Nazareth, Pennsylvania, USA.

NewsThe War of 1812 was a conflict between the United States and Great Britain, lasting from 1812 to 1815. It was primarily fueled by issues such as trade restrictions due to Britain's ongoing war with France, impressment of American sailors into the British Navy, and British support of Native American tribes against American expansion. The war ended with the Treaty of Ghent, restoring pre-war boundaries but resolving few of the initial disputes.

Did You Know?Pennsylvania means 'Penn's woods' or 'Penn's land.' Quaker William Penn was granted the tract of land by King Charles II of England in 1681 as repayment of debt owed to Penn's father, Admiral William Penn. Originally, Penn suggested Sylvania (woodland) for his land. (statesymbolsusa.org)

Prior to 1787 - Crown Colony of Pennsylvania
December 12, 1787 - Pennsylvania becomes 2nd U.S. state
